Election of Moderators
After some serious though about some of the moderator on this site; I think it is time that MTF has some democracy. Numerous people have problems every day with the moderators, some do there job and get along with everyone, therefore everyone likes them. However some of them it seems like some time go out of their way to annoy you, and make your presence of this web site seem so bad. Shouldn't MF have some type of an election of moderators every new year? Don't you think that this would e the best way to make everyone happy. Okay, so here is what I am proposing...
1. Every moderator has their moderator status taken away, only for one week, or how long the vote is (All Administrators, Web Masters, etc. keep theirs obviously)
2. One week on MTF every year in a week in December every member gets to vote for a Moderator for one area, or several for ATP events, and bigger areas of this site.
3. After the election the votes re counted, the people that are elected are asked if they would like to be a moderator, if they decline then the person who came in second for that thread is asked and so on.
4. The next year in December this whole process happens all over again.
